Donald's Discourse vs. The Organization's Resolve – A Disagreement of Beliefs
The relationship between former President's sometimes controversial messaging and the alliance's firm dedication highlights a significant difference of approaches. Trump's consistent questioning of the alliance's value and burden-sharing were offset by the unified resolve of member states to maintain the core tenets of the security alliance. This divergence revealed a deep tension between an "America First" approach and the inherent interdependence at the heart of NATO's mission in international defense.
